  1. VAERS data have a number of limitations you should remember:

    * VAERS data are derived from a passive surveillance
    system and represent unverified reports of health
    events, both minor and serious, that occur after
    vaccination.
    * Such data are subject to limitations of under-
    reporting, simultaneous administration of multiple
    vaccine antigens (making it difficult to know to
    which of the vaccines, if any, the event might be
    attributed), reporting bias, and lack of incidence
    rates in unvaccinated comparison groups.
    * While some events reported to VAERS are truly caused
    by vaccines, others may be related to an underlying
    disease or condition, to drugs being taken
    concurrently, or may occur by chance shortly after a
    vaccine was administered.
